Hot forging of powder metal preforms (P/M forging) is a process of growing interest and importance for the mass production of automotive parts. In spite of P/M forging's excellent reputation in the automotive industries, the technology has yet to receive wide acceptance it deserves. This paper reviews the key areas of the P/M forging technology: process, material, mechanical properties, machinability and preform design. Some technical factors that have impeded the growth of P/M forging are discussed as a guide to future growth. New technologies are also introduced, and recommendations for the future research directions of these new technologies are made.
